Technical Field

The invention relates to the field of eel culture feed, in particular to eel seedling culture bait and a preparation process thereof.

Background

Eel is a rare edible fish with warm water, has high nutritive value, is called as 'ginseng' in water, and enjoys a great name at home and abroad. Eel is a kind of river-lowering fish, and is bred by laying eggs in the deep sea of congeneric eel matured in autumn every year. The eel fries are subjected to bait dressing from spring to the vicinity of river mouths and grow in fresh water for 1 week, and can grow to 15 cm in spring of the next year and have the weight of about 5 g. Eel is fierce in sexual condition, greedy in eating, good in mobility, pronounced in daytime and night, strong in phototaxis and loves flowing water. When the water temperature is above 12 ℃, the eel starts to eat. The white eel mainly ingests zooplankton, aquatic insects and organic debris. Young eels with a weight of about 5 g begin to prey on fry, and young eels with a weight of 100 g can catch small fishes and shrimps. Adult eel staple food animal feed. The artificial feed can be used for artificial feeding.

The eel breeding industry in China starts in the seventies of the last century, and the existing problems are that the formula is unscientific, the nutrition is unbalanced, the quality is poor, the feed conversion rate is low, the breeding period is prolonged, and the breeding cost of farmers is increased; the processing technology is imperfect, the fineness is poor, the mixing is not uniform, the digestion and absorption rate of the eel is low, the feed loss is caused, and the environment is polluted.

Disclosure of Invention

The invention aims to overcome the defects of the prior art and provide eel seedling culture bait with natural raw material components, proper proportion and remarkable growth promoting effect according to the digestive physiological characteristics of eels and a preparation process thereof.

The technical scheme adopted by the invention for solving the technical problem is as follows:

the eel seedling raising bait consists of the following raw materials in parts by weight: 50-60 parts of imported fish meal, 10-15 parts of soybean meal, 1-5 parts of cuttlefish powder, 2-6 parts of hemoglobin, 20-30 parts of cassava starch, 1-6 parts of beer yeast, 1-3 parts of lecithin, 1-3 parts of monocalcium phosphate and 1 part of marine fish premix.

Preferably, the raw material components are as follows: 50 parts of imported fish meal, 10 parts of bean pulp, 4 parts of cuttlefish powder, 5 parts of blood globulin powder, 25 parts of cassava starch, 3 parts of beer yeast, 1 part of lecithin, 1 part of calcium dihydrogen phosphate and 1 part of marine fish premix.

Preferably, the imported fish meal and the cuttlefish powder are both crushed dry powder raw materials and are good protein raw materials of the eels; the soybean meal is expanded soybean meal after soybean oil is extracted by a vegetable oil factory; the cassava starch is standard cassava starch of a starch factory; the beer yeast is processed by beer fermentation; lecithin is prepared by defatting semen glycines.

The preparation process of the eel seedling culture bait comprises the following steps:

(1) weighing the following raw materials in parts by weight: imported fish meal, soybean meal, cuttlefish powder, globulin powder, cassava starch, beer yeast, lecithin, calcium dihydrogen phosphate and marine fish premix;

(2) uniformly mixing the imported fish meal, the bean pulp, the cuttlefish powder, the blood globulin powder, the cassava starch, the beer yeast, the lecithin, the monocalcium phosphate and the marine fish premix weighed in the step (1), sequentially carrying out coarse crushing and ultrafine crushing, then carrying out secondary mixing, and packaging to obtain the eel seedling culture bait.

The invention has the beneficial effects that:

according to the digestive physiology and feed characteristics of eel, the invention takes green, environmental protection, nutrition and energy conservation as starting points, and utilizes the superfine grinding technology to improve the feed quality and the feed conversion rate. The bait disclosed by the invention is aromatic in flavor, rich in nutrition, high in feed conversion rate, scientific in compatibility and synergistic, and can meet the growth requirements of eel in a seedling stage.
